The emergency department at Mercy University Hospital (MUH) in Cork city has been temporarily closed due to flooding.

The hospital is situated on Grenville Place close to Bachelor’s Quay on the outskirts of Cork city centre.

The A&E has been closed for essential maintenance and to ensure the safety of patients and staff.

In a statement the hospital says that Individuals requiring urgent medical attention should consider alternative care options such as their out of hours GP service, local chemists and injury units. Details of area injury units can be found on the HSE website.

In the event of an emergency or life-threatening condition, members of the public can contact emergency services by phoning 112 or 999.

MUH indicate that they are “working diligently” to restore full functionality as quickly as possible. Updates on the reopening will be provided as soon as they are available.
